1. The Effortless Linen Slip Dress

This is the holy grail of warm-weather dressing. A midi-length linen slip dress in a neutral like oat, sage, or slate blue looks expensive but feels like pajamas. The beauty lies in its simplicity and the way it moves. It’s a one-and-done wonder that takes you from a farmers market to a sunset dinner with zero stress.

Pro tip: Lean into the minimalist aesthetic by keeping accessories organic. Think a simple pendant necklace, a woven tote, and leather slide sandals. A light scarf in your hair? Perfection.

2. High-Waisted Wide-Leg Linen Pants & a Tank

If you want to feel breezy, covered, and incredibly chic, this combo is your answer. The wide-leg silhouette creates a beautiful, flowing line that’s both cool and elegant. Pair a crisp white or black tank top with pants in a complementary earthy tone.

This outfit masters the art of looking put-together while prioritizing comfort. Add a structured basket bag and some minimalist sandals, and you’ve achieved that coveted “quiet luxury” summer vibe without even trying.

4. Tailored Shorts & a Structured Blazer

Who says you can’t wear a blazer in summer? This look is for the woman who wants to look polished in the heat. Choose tailored, high-waisted shorts in a neutral fabric (cotton, twill) and a lightweight, unlined linen or cotton blazer.

Wear a simple shell tank or a silk camisole underneath. The juxtaposition of casual shorts with a smart blazer creates an instant fashion-forward outfit aesthetic. Perfect for a creative workplace or a stylish lunch meeting.

6. Matching Ribbed Knit Set

Coordinated sets are the secret weapon of low-effort, high-impact style. A ribbed knit tank and short set in a summer color like lavender, mint, or terracotta feels both cozy and chic. The fabric is surprisingly breathable for cooler summer evenings.

Wear it as a set for a streamlined look, or break it up and pair the pieces with other items in your closet. Slide on some platform sandals and layer on delicate gold jewelry to complete the look.

13. Head-to-Toe White

Nothing says “summer aesthetic” quite like a head-to-toe white ensemble. It looks crisp, clean, and incredibly chic. Play with different textures: a linen blazer over a cotton tank and tailored canvas pants, or a lace-trimmed cami with white denim shorts.

The monochromatic look is elongating and always photo-ready. Accessorize with tan leather and gold tones for a warm, sunny contrast.

14. The Casual Day-to-Night Dress

This is the dress you can wear all day. Think a simple, midi-length shirtdress or a smocked cotton dress in a solid color. During the day, wear it with slides and a sunhat. For evening, swap to heeled sandals, add statement earrings, a clutch, and a red lip.

18. Corduroy Shorts & a Tucked-In Knit

Yes, corduroy in summer! Lightweight, needlecord shorts in a pastel or warm tan are a unique texture play. Tuck in a fitted, short-sleeved knit polo or a lightweight sweater vest for a preppy, intellectual vibe.

This is a great transitional outfit for cooler summer days or evenings. Pair with loafers and crew socks for the full aesthetic effect.

25. The Tank Top & Midi Skirt Combo

Go monochromatic with this powerful pairing. A fitted ribbed tank top in espresso brown paired with a flowing, bias-cut midi skirt in the same shade is minimalist heaven. The uniformity of color looks incredibly expensive and thoughtful.

Play with shoe textures—maybe snakeskin print sandals or patent leather flats. This is a sophisticated summer aesthetic that’s hard to beat.
